AI Contract Overview
The contract pertains to the procurement of two DISK, VALVE units with NSN 4820016511783 at a unit price of $2.000, resulting in a total contract value of $4.000. Delivery is mandated within 168 days after the order date, with FOB origin terms and inspection and acceptance occurring at the destination located at W62G2T, W1A8 DLA DIST SAN JOAQUIN, Tracy, CA 95304-5000. Packaging must comply with ASTM D3951 while adhering to the higher precedence of the DLA Master List of Technical and Quality Requirements, and all items must be marked and labeled per MIL-STD-129 with palletization conforming to RP001. The item must not contain any Class I ozone-depleting chemicals, and any substitute chemicals require prior approval unless explicitly authorized by specification. The contract mandates compliance with multiple FAR and DFARS clauses including those related to employment eligibility, trafficking in persons, sustainable products, hazardous materials identification with submission of Safety Data Sheets, NIST SP 800-171 cybersecurity requirements, transportation by sea, and whistleblower protections. Contractors must provide a Unique Entity ID and CAGE code registered in SAM, declare size status and socioeconomic certifications if applicable, and ensure no covered defense telecommunications equipment or services are provided without full disclosure. All invoices must be submitted through Wide Area WorkFlow, and compliance with the Hazard Communication Standard and Federal Standard No. 313 is mandatory for hazardous materials, with additional notification requirements for radioactive materials if thresholds are exceeded. Proposals must be submitted electronically via DIBBS by the July 23, 2026 deadline, and the solicitation is issued under NAICS code 332911 by the Department of Defense, DLA District San Joaquin, with Paula Mcclary as the primary point of contact.
